Since the COVID-19 vaccination at the beginning of the year, the mission has shifted from epidemic prevention and control and medical treatment to the front line of vaccination. Among the 70,000 medical staff in the city and county (city) district health system, more than 8,000 have been living in their homes day and night. Vaccination jobs.

They take the initiative to ask for it, take the initiative to give up their marriage leave, public holidays, and give up being with their families. Some medical staff rushed to the vaccination table immediately after get off work from the outpatient and inpatient department; some waited a while and worked on the vaccination table while wearing diapers; some kept wearing protective clothing in hot weather to reduce equipment consumption Work for more than 10 hours. Repeated and high-intensity vaccination operations have led to widespread finger swelling among medical staff. Working from 8:30 in the morning to the early hours of the next morning has become the norm. The medical staff who have been fighting on the front line of vaccination have been working without rest for several months.

The Municipal Health Commission requires all municipal hospitals to cancel vaccination clinics on weekends and holidays, change sports venues to temporary vaccination sites, enter campuses for square cabin vaccination, and start the “5+2” “white plus black” mode to fully satisfy Vaccination needs of the masses.

Especially since June, Kunming has made every effort to guarantee the second dose of vaccination, mobilize and integrate the city’s medical and health resources, set up a mobile vaccination team at the city and county levels, and mobilize people with immunization experience, strong sense of responsibility, and good health. And those who can undertake high-intensity vaccination work have formed 46 vaccination support mobile teams. Mobile vaccination vehicles, community vaccination points, group door-to-door vaccination, 24-hour vaccination, not closing on rainy days, and constantly on weekends, are developing vaccination services against time.

Kunming First People’s Hospital and Kunming Yan’an Hospital 2 municipal-level tertiary hospitals dispatched vaccination teams to assist the vaccination work at the new crown virus vaccination point in the Plateau Pearl Electromechanical Market, Changhong Road, Guandu District; Kunming Maternal and Child Health Hospital continued to support After the new crown virus vaccination mission in Guandu District, two more teams were sent to assist New Hope Bailu City and Phuket’s new crown virus vaccination sites…

Although it only takes about 10 seconds for a small vaccine to be injected into the body, the process of seedling, transportation, and vaccination is a relay race.

Among them, vaccination has one of the most concealed fronts-transportation management, such as the grain and grass of the army, is the guarantee of efficient and safe vaccination.

In the early morning of June 16th, thunder, wind and rain, a message popped up from the administrative party branch of the Kunming Center for Disease Control and Prevention: “A batch of vaccines will arrive on the morning of the 16th. Please prepare for the first team and gather at 9 o’clock. “Early in the morning, 10 team members stood in front of the No. 1 cold storage in the center and waited.

As the cold chain transport vehicle entered the Kunming Center for Disease Control and Prevention, the team staff quickly cooperated with the “central nursery team” to act. After confirming that the vaccine transportation temperature was normal and the information was complete, they moved boxes of vaccines non-stop. In the cold storage, the warehousing and registration of vaccines have been completed. After that, the vaccine was distributed and the code was scanned out. The vaccine was again transported to the county’s disease control refrigerated truck, and nearly 220,000 doses of vaccine were distributed.

At night, the vaccine supply room was brightly lit. In the early morning of the next day, according to the vaccine distribution plan of the headquarters of the Municipal Leading Group for Response to the Epidemic, disease control personnel of all counties and districts were already waiting in the cold chain room. Vaccine delivery, transportation and loading…until 2:30 in the morning, the distribution of vaccines in all counties and districts was completed, and a new crown virus vaccine “relay” was quietly staged between all counties and districts and all vaccination points in the city.

On such days, it has become the norm since the beginning of this year. The seemingly simple loading and unloading, transportation and distribution, each link is seamlessly connected, and no carelessness is allowed.
